In-Depth Comparison: Claude Sonnet 4.6 vs Claude Haiku 4.5
When choosing between Claude Sonnet 4.6 (by Anthropic) and Claude Haiku 4.5 (by Anthropic), developers must weigh API pricing and context window limits.
Claude Sonnet 4.6 offers a context window of 200,000 tokens at an input cost of $3 per 1M tokens. On the other hand, Claude Haiku 4.5 provides a 200,000 token context window, priced at $1 per 1M input tokens. This helps developers find the best balance between performance and budget.

- Which is cheaper: Claude Sonnet 4.6 or Claude Haiku 4.5?
- Claude Sonnet 4.6 charges $3 per 1M input tokens, whereas Claude Haiku 4.5 charges $1. For output, Claude Sonnet 4.6 is $15 vs $5 for Claude Haiku 4.5.
